The main characters were very idealistic and altruistic. I don´t want to say unrealistic, but they are very rare. Bu Sang-Gil is the counterpart to that, the drama needed his character because while also exaggerated a bit, he is much closer to the norm and serves as a counterpart to Gwan-Sik. At the same time it is important that these people are not "evil" or "bad", they just have conformed to their environment and upbringing.
Hence why Gwan-Sik is such a revolutionary, which is addressed at one point.
